Hello,
According to the advisors, the admissions criteria include your overall GPA, your math/science GPA and your TEAS scores. I don't know what the average TEAS is for accepted students--mine was an 88.2 if that helps.
They said that to be most competitive, over a 3.25 GPA is best.
It might be worthwhile to make an appointment to see one of the advisors to ask about what you can do to strengthen your application. That way you have a firm plan :)
Also--apply, apply, apply--everywhere. More chances to get into a program.
